ATLAS Detector Installation Technician (EP-ATL-PO-2026-178-GRAE)
$56,244–$56,244 year
On-siteGenève, Geneva, Switzerland
Job Summary
Participate in large-scale ATLAS detector movements and support sub-detector installation activities, including handling, transport, and positioning using appropriate lifting techniques. Prepare work areas and tooling, read mechanical drawings, perform dimensional checks, and manufacture parts using conventional machining methods like drilling and milling. Collaborate in an international environment to follow technical procedures, use standard tools, and accurately document completed work while maintaining safety standards. This Junior Mechanical Technician role supports experienced colleagues during Long Shutdown 3 (LS3) in the experimental cavern. Candidates must have initial hands-on experience in mechanical assembly, the ability to interpret blueprints, and basic metrology skills. The position requires a valid driving license, medical clearance, and willingness to work nights, Sundays, and holidays.
Required Qualifications
- National of a CERN Member or Associate Member State
- Maximum of two years of professional experience since graduation in Mechanical Engineering or equivalent (or a related field)
- Highest educational qualification is a general secondary education diploma
- Never had a CERN fellow or graduate contract before
- Bachelor's, Master's or PhD degree are not eligible
- Initial hands-on experience in mechanical assembly, fitting, or maintenance
- Ability to read and interpret mechanical drawings, blueprints, and 2D/3D CAD models
- Initial experience with conventional machining techniques and workshop practices
- Basic metrology skills, including the use of calipers, gauges, and dimensional inspection tools
- Awareness of occupational health and safety principles in workshop and industrial environments
- Ability to follow technical procedures, assembly instructions, and work specifications
- Use of standard hand and power tools for mechanical operations
- Spoken and written English or French
- Commitment to learn the basics of the other language
- Valid driving licence
- Ability to work during nights, Sundays and official holidays, when required by the needs of the Organization
- Ability to work in Radiation Areas
- Ability to work in underground installations
- Ability to work with exposure to risk of falling from heights during scaffolding assembly and dismantling operations
- Ability to obtain medical clearance before a contract offer is confirmed
Desired Qualifications
- Rigorous, detail-oriented, and safety-conscious approach to work
- Ability to collaborate in an international and multidisciplinary environment
